Output 33a6840334a94c8e77a314df779e197e05ef073c8d53ed4d1a981a338eddf513:9

value
92308
script pubkey
OP_0 OP_PUSHBYTES_20 ec6b8a41c89153449689c496e1aa5e0b17e9f49c
address
bc1qa34c5swgj9f5f95fcjtwr2j7pvt7nayuuzglqj
transaction
33a6840334a94c8e77a314df779e197e05ef073c8d53ed4d1a981a338eddf513
spent
true